Acer Remote / Arcserver are already running at PC startup

[ Editado ]

- generating a warning box "Application is already running." I get the warning every time I boot my computer. (Aspire AT3-600-UR33)

The app is in fact working - I can connect with my Android phone - but I want to get rid of the warnings, and I'd rather launch the app myself. I found the Acer Remote folder in the program files, but when I tried to unistall I got:  "Invalid Start Mode:  Archive File Name". Task Manager reveals ArcServer (with ArcRemote and Windows Media Player listed underneath) is running in background processes and is in the StartUp list.  I think this problem started when I upgraded to Win 8.1, but I can't be sure. The AcerRemote app came pre-installed on my computer, but the app does not appear in my Start screen or the complete list of apps below. Acer support has been SINGULARLY unhelpful.  They want me to do a "system refresh" to Win 8.0 which would wipe everything but my files, but not necesarily prevent the problem from happening again when I go back to 8.1. They offered no explanation of the problem with THEIR APP. Everything I've found out I did without their help.  Any advice would be appreciated.

 

UPDATE:  I stoped the Acer Remote in Task Manager and was able to uninstall using the control panel (the uninstall.exe file in the app folder did not work - see above). A lot simpler than the Acer chat support recommended fix.  Now I want to see about reinstalling it.  Where can I download it?  It's not in the Windows app store.

Re: Acer Remote / Arcserver are already running at PC startup

You are absolutely correct.  They are two different programs.

 

Acer Remote (not Remote Files) is not downloadable from any Acer site.  It is a preinstalled application.

You may be able to reinstall from Recovery Manager, under Applications and Drivers.
